Transaction 41be885a23e18cfd667f53b551552f73def35c27122ab546ff50d9d600a40d4e
1 Input
1 Output
-
41be885a23e18cfd667f53b551552f73def35c27122ab546ff50d9d600a40d4e:0
- value
- 18563613
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 443cbb357fdf1b4478ac67369b2fb631ae43c27b OP_EQUAL
- address
- 37updGisvmxvSC2Mf5PpZXckmT4ge2ScsQ